# This file is part of Tryton. The COPYRIGHT file at the top level of
# this repository contains the full copyright notices and license terms.
import datetime as dt
import sys
import unittest
from unittest.mock import patch
import trytond.config as config
try:
from trytond.modules.company.tests import CompanyTestMixin
except ImportError:
class CompanyTestMixin:
pass
from trytond.modules.notification_email import \
notification as notification_module
from trytond.pool import Pool
from trytond.tests.test_tryton import ModuleTestCase, with_transaction
from trytond.transaction import Transaction
FROM = 'tryton@example.com'
class NotificationEmailTestCase(CompanyTestMixin, ModuleTestCase):
"Test Notification Email module"
module = 'notification_email'
extras = ['company', 'commission', 'party', 'web_user']
def setUp(self):
super().setUp()
reset_from = config.get('email', 'from', default='')
config.set('email', 'from', FROM)
self.addCleanup(lambda: config.set('email', 'from', reset_from))
def _setup_notification(self, recipient_field='create_uid'):
pool = Pool()
ModelField = pool.get('ir.model.field')
Action = pool.get('ir.action')
Report = pool.get('ir.action.report')
User = pool.get('res.user')
NotificationEmail = pool.get('notification.email')
action = Action(name="Notification Email", type='ir.action.report')
action.save()
report = Report()
report.report_name = 'notification_notification.test.report'
report.action = action
report.template_extension = 'txt'
report.report_content = b'Hello ${records[0].name}'
report.model = User.__name__
report.save()
user = User(Transaction().user)
user.email = 'user@example.com'
user.save()
notification_email = NotificationEmail()
notification_email.recipients, = ModelField.search([
('model', '=', User.__name__),
('name', '=', recipient_field),
])
notification_email.content = report
notification_email.save()
def run_tasks(self, count=None):
pool = Pool()
Queue = pool.get('ir.queue')
transaction = Transaction()
self.assertTrue(transaction.tasks)
i = 0
while transaction.tasks:
task = Queue(transaction.tasks.pop())
task.run()
i += 1
if count is not None:
if i >= count:
break
@unittest.skipIf(
(3, 5, 0) <= sys.version_info < (3, 5, 2), "python bug #25195")
@with_transaction()
def test_notification_email(self):
"Test email notification is sent on trigger"
pool = Pool()
User = pool.get('res.user')
Trigger = pool.get('ir.trigger')
Model = pool.get('ir.model')
NotificationEmail = pool.get('notification.email')
Email = pool.get('ir.email')
self._setup_notification()
notification_email, = NotificationEmail.search([])
model, = Model.search([
('name', '=', User.__name__),
])
trigger = Trigger(
name="Test creation",
model=model,
on_create_=True,
condition='true',
notification_email=notification_email)
trigger.on_change_notification_email()
self.assertEqual(trigger.action, 'notification.email|trigger')
trigger.save()
with patch.object(
notification_module,
'send_message_transactional') as send_message, \
patch.object(notification_module, 'SMTPDataManager'):
user, = User.create([{'name': "Michael Scott", 'login': "msc"}])
self.run_tasks()
send_message.assert_called_once()
msg, = send_message.call_args[0]
self.assertEqual(msg['From'], FROM)
self.assertEqual(msg['Subject'], 'Notification Email')
self.assertEqual(msg['To'], 'Administrator <user@example.com>')
self.assertEqual(msg['Auto-Submitted'], 'auto-generated')
self.assertEqual(
msg.get_body().get_content(), 'Hello Michael Scott\n')
email, = Email.search([])
self.assertEqual(email.recipients, 'Administrator <user@example.com>')
self.assertEqual(email.recipients_secondary, None)
self.assertEqual(email.recipients_hidden, None)
self.assertEqual(email.subject, 'Notification Email')
self.assertEqual(email.resource, user)
self.assertEqual(email.notification_email, notification_email)
self.assertEqual(email.notification_trigger, trigger)
